Meet Me in Montauk: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ind (2004)

Would you erase your worst heartbreak if you could? Brody and Nate unravel Michel Gondry's mind-bending love story, from Kate Winslet's ever-changing hair colors to Jim Carrey's most vulnerable performance. Discover how practical effects, Charlie Kaufman's script, and a haunting Jon Brion score created a romance that's impossible to forget—even if you wanted to.
